>Why in the world must a switch statement need an integer???
>
>Other languages are much more flexible in their CASE structures, so why would MS restrict the evaluation of the switch to an int????


While C#'s isn't as flexible as VFP's, it's certainly not *that* limiting as to only require an int. You can use strings too. Post the code you're having problems with.
